Understanding the Benefits of LED Light Bulbs with Built-in Cooling Fans
When considering lighting solutions for your home or workspace, LED light bulbs with built-in cooling fans present a range of advantages that elevate thier efficiency and longevity. These innovative bulbs not only provide bright, high-quality light but also mitigate heat buildup, which is a common issue with standard LED bulbs. By incorporating a cooling fan, the performance of the LED is optimized, leading to an extended lifespan which can reach up to 25,000 hours or more. This means fewer replacements, reduced maintenance costs, and a smaller environmental footprint due to decreased waste.
Beyond their longevity, these bulbs contribute to energy savings by operating at lower temperatures than traditional lighting solutions. Here are some key benefits to consider:
- Enhanced heat Management: The cooling fan helps maintain optimal operating temperatures.
- Improved Light Quality: Consistent luminosity without flicker due to efficient heat dissipation.
- versatile Applications: ideal for high-usage areas like kitchens or offices where heat reduction is crucial.

Step-by-Step Guide to Installing Your LED Light Bulb with Cooling Fan
Installing your LED light bulb with a cooling fan involves a few essential steps to ensure functionality and safety. Start by gathering the necessary tools: a step ladder, a cloth for cleaning, and possibly a voltage tester. First, ensure that the power is turned off at the circuit breaker to avoid any electrical mishaps. Remove the old bulb by twisting it counterclockwise, then clean the socket with a cloth to remove any dust. this preparation not only makes it easier to install the new bulb but also helps maintain optimal performance.
Next, take your new LED light bulb with a cooling fan and align it with the socket. Gently insert the base of the bulb into the socket and twist it clockwise untill it is indeed securely in place. It’s critically important to ensure that the bulb is tight but be careful not to overtighten, as this can damage the components. Once installed, check the cooling fan’s connector or any additional features according to the manufacturer’s instructions. restore power to the circuit breaker,switch on the main light,and enjoy your enhanced lighting experience!
Troubleshooting Common issues After Installation
After installing your LED light bulb with a cooling fan,you may encounter some common issues that can hinder its optimal performance. Flickering lights are a frequent complaint, ofen caused by incompatible dimmer switches or a loose connection.To resolve this, ensure that your dimmer is LED-compatible or consider replacing it with one that is. Additionally, check the bulb’s socket for any signs of dirt or debris that might potentially be preventing a secure connection. if flickering persists, replacing the bulb with a different brand or model may also help.
Another issue to watch for is excessive noise from the cooling fan. This can be attributed to either the fan itself or vibrations transferred from the light fixture. First, verify that the fan blades are unobstructed and running smoothly. If noise continues, examine the fixture for any loose parts and tighten them as necessary. In cases where the noise does not diminish, it may be worthwhile to check if the bulb is rated for your particular fixture type. If all else fails, contacting customer service for your product can yield solutions tailored to your specific circumstances.

Q4: Are there any safety precautions I should take?
A4: Absolutely! Safety first! Ensure that the power is turned off at the circuit breaker before beginning the installation. Also, allow any existing bulbs to cool down prior to replacement to avoid burns. Wearing gloves can also protect your hands and improve grip.
Q5: How do I remove the old bulb?
A5: Depending on your light fixture, grasp the old bulb gently and turn it counterclockwise until it releases from the socket. If it’s a twist-on type bulb,it should come out easily. For fixtures with screws or covers, use your screwdriver to remove those first.
Q6: What’s the best method to install the new LED bulb?
A6: Begin by aligning the new LED bulb with the socket. If your model has a fan, ensure that any airflow openings are unobstructed. Twist the bulb clockwise gently until it’s securely in place but take care not to over-tighten it—noone likes a bulb that’s stuck in place!
